[0056] Embodiment one: if figure 1 Shown, a kind of buffer layer design method of tunnel rapid construction, described method comprises the following steps:
[0057] (1) Establish the control objectives for rapid tunnel construction;
[0058] (2) Determine the required calculation parameters according to the control objectives;
[0059] (3) Select the tunnel buffer layer compression and load transfer mode;
[0060] (4) Calculate and determine the performance index and design parameters of the buffer layer according to the compression and load transfer mode of the tunnel buffer layer, where the performance index is the elastic modulus, and the design parameters are thickness and maximum compression deformation.
